Apple is likewise happy to offer a 2.8% wage increase in 2023. This will be followed by a 2.6% boost in 2024 and 2025. The union desires Apple workers to take at least one weekend off every month. This will be in addition to two consecutive day of rests when they work on weekends. Gerard Dwyer, national secretary of the Australian Society of Stores, Distribution and Allied Employees, said Apple and the Fair Work Commission ought to not be permitted to deal. He is accusing Apple of imitating “bullies in inexpensive matches”.
” This large multinational must believe more about the welfare of its Australian workforce. It is attempting to impose a fixed result that it wishes to enforce and can not negotiate,” Dwyer stated. “This is Australia and not the US”.
In June, Apple retail shop employees in Maryland voted to unionize. according to an employee at “Apple Townsend,” an August report exposes that Apple representatives had actually raised anti-union talking points.
In April, Apple hired anti-union attorneys from the San Francisco-based law office Littler Mendelson. This suggests that the company is getting set for labour and employment suits. Apple has more than 65,000 retail employees. These consist of staff members who sell, repair and repair services and products. The businesss retail company accounts for 36% of the companys $366 billion in 2021 earnings.
